Galapagos - Marquesas Day 5

We had good winds again for the last 24 hours and the seas seem to softening a little (either that or we are getting used to living in a washing machine again!). Our course to the Marquesas is around 260 but we found we could sail 270 with a poled out genoa and make good speeds which is what we had been doing for the last couple of days. However the wind seemed to weaken slightly so we decided it was time to head a little further south in search of stronger trade winds (further south generally has stronger winds but less current). To do this we took the genoa off the pole and flew it behind the main - however to stop it banging and help it fill we found we had to sail at 250! I'm sure we'll find a way of sailing fast and in the right direction soon! We are getting along well - we have pulled out on the other boats (34 - 50ft) every day and are only 14 miles behind a 50ft catamaran that left the same time as us.
24 Hour Run: 161 n/m
Distance to Run: 2,257 n/m
